You know, I've played Eldar several times now and I can assure you of a couple things, Gaz.
1) Not every eldar list is broken OP because it's Eldar. The Warhost is very strong if you bring the Windrider formation as the base core and more than one WK-anything else and it's okay but not crazy because the Guardian host and especially the Storm Guardian host ends up being a pretty big points sink with stuff that isn't that great.
2) Strength D is way overhyped, particularly against orks and other hordes! I hope you realize that you have better chances of surviving a Wraithcannon with a Trukk than a meltagun, yes? And that against an Ork, a D-scythe and a Heavy Flamer are exactly the same thing? The Wraithknight is crazy primarily because he gained the survivability tarpit resistance that came with getting Gargantuan basically for free. If it wasn't a gargant at 298 points it would be underpowered, D weaponry or not.
3) There are many units in the codex that are just as bad as the worst crap units that any army has. Rangers, their associated special character, Fuegan, Striking Scorpions, Fire Prisms, Storm Guardians, Wraithblades, Vypers... it is still possible and easy to tone down an Eldar list to play at whatever competitive level you want. Heck, I don't think any army would have an issue going up against a Warhost with a Storm Guardian host thingy as its core. Luckily, they do not suffer from the problem the Necrons have, where all the "default" choices are automatically better than most stuff that other people have-stick any Eldar infantry on foot and it's automatically pretty subpar.
4) Even the scariest Eldar Warhost list is not unbeatable. My friend and I actually wanted to try a game against "The big scary list" which was a double CAD with 2x WKs with cannons, a mess of Scatterbikes, and Wraithguard in a wave serpent, and I took a pretty standard blobs-n-russes behind an Aegis Guard list with some tempestus support to nab Maelstrom objectives, and he took a lot of hurt really fast. He might have had better odds if he'd played it differently (He moved his WK's to cover/seize objectives turn 1 instead of heading straight towards me, which let me focus on destroying the Wraithguard turn 1, which was a significant advantage) but even so everything that was oh-so-spooky in the Eldar dex died to buffed-up lascannons and LR Battlecannons just fine. And before you say "but warhost" remember that Scatbikers and Wraithknights get no benefit from the warhost formation bonuses-we used CADs so we could get the D-scythe Wraithguards in a Serpent in there, this was intended to be the most broken Eldar list possible.
